Jacob, also known as Israel, and his eleven sons sought refuge in Egypt during a famine. Joseph, one of Jacob's sons, had been sold into slavery by his brothers and had risen to a position of power in Egypt. He invited his family to come and live in Egypt where there was food and shelter. The Israelites settled in Egypt, eventually growing in number and becoming enslaved by the Egyptians.
